On October 24, 2009, we arrived at the abortion clinic property. Earlier in the week, we heard that the Chinese woman (on whose parking lot we were assembling) had eagerly consented to the use of her property. Later on, we discovered that the police had somehow intimidated the woman into signing a form prohibiting us from being able to use it! It shouldn't have surprised me since the detective(Finch) said the previous Saturday, "We're going to make sure you are not allowed to be on this property." We came regardless, and stood on the sidewalks on both sides of the street with graphic pictures displaying the truth of abortion. It wasn't long until the cops came out. The two cops who harassed us last week weren't there, but Detective Finch had returned, with a policeman named J.A. Fulmore, and another man,(not in uniform), Officer Gonzales. This time, I was ready with camera in hand to film every interaction with the police officers. Detective Finch approached and searched James, then asked him for identification(which James refused). Finch then focused his attention on Flip, who was standing with a graphic sign at a telephone pole. The sign was strapped to the pole with a bungee cord. After failing to get identification from him, Finch began badgering Flip about the sign, saying that the sign had to come down for various reasons. In the midst of this conversation, Officer J.A. Fulmore approached me, saying that I need to back away from the officer while I was filming. I pointed my camera at him while he was talking, which agitated him a bit. He asked me to keep a clear distance from the police officer while he was "doing his duty." Later he told me that I was to stay 10 feet from the officer, then changed it to 19 feet. Flip asked me to go to the other side in order to get clear audio of Detective Finch. I attempted to maintain a "clear distance" from the officer while moving down the sidewalk to get a better angle. There was a hedge behind me, so it was hard to back up any further. However, Officer Fulmore continued to assert that I should back away from the officer, and that I "can't walk around police officers." I continued down the sidewalk and it was then that Officer Fulmore ripped the camera out of my hands. What was interesting to me was that instead of pushing me out of the way of the officer and keeping me at a clear distance, he took away the camera, and left me standing where I was. If I was committing a crime by standing where I was, he made no preventative measures towards me, he simply grabbed the camera. It seems contradictory to the statement he made while we were discussing the situation later, "It's not the camera issue, it's he got too close to the place. Eventually, Detective Finch attempted to question everyone standing with us, and Officer Fulmore gave back our camera.
